Transaction e20a24b99272749b9884d80660137f26b2014e84543cdca0acb773a6c927edf9

1 Input
2 Outputs
  • e20a24b99272749b9884d80660137f26b2014e84543cdca0acb773a6c927edf9:0
  • value  1626983
    address  3KXmna7HyFsaQHeq9Evzuui5wEnHCf7SCs
  • e20a24b99272749b9884d80660137f26b2014e84543cdca0acb773a6c927edf9:1
  • value  1847656
    address  144UXZmSdMS2Z37cHJGigrXrPTakuZPWmL